01 I don't know what happened to the driver and my luggage and... Well, and with all this, I thought I was in the wrong place. Dracula answered by [livejournal.com profile] dement1a
02 Forgive me, but I'm forced to take unusual precautions. Frankenstein answered by [livejournal.com profile] shsilver
03 I believe a man lost in the mazes of his own mind may imagine that he's anything. The Wolf Man answered by [livejournal.com profile] bammba_m
04 Maybe he got too gay with the vestal virgins in the temple. The Mummy (1932 version) First one answered, and answered by [livejournal.com profile] jer_
05 How can I handcuff a blooming shirt? The Invisible Man answered by [livejournal.com profile] selenesue
06 There are many strange legends in the Amazon. The Creature From The Black Lagoon answered by [livejournal.com profile] wyngarde
07 You're awful silly to call me all the way from London just to have your dog talk to me. Abbott And Costello Meet Frankenstein answered by [livejournal.com profile] shsilver
08 Do you like gin? It is my only weakness. The Bride Of Frankenstein answered by [livejournal.com profile] mike46
09 Your monstrous ugliness breeds monstrous hatred. Good! I can use your hate. The Raven answered by [livejournal.com profile] jrittenhouse
10 Didn't I tell you it was beautiful? You didn't know we had a lake all to ourselves, did you? The Phantom Of The Opera answered by The LJ User With No Name !!!
